请大神,excel删除B列中超过18个字符的词,一次性删除,不是一个一个删除的,谢谢!

如题所述

选中整个C列,输入=IF(OR(LEN(B1)>18,A1=""),"",B1)
同是按住CTRl+ENTER填充
然后把C列结果复制,鼠标点到B1,选择性粘贴为数值
C列可以删除了
温馨提示:答案为网友推荐,仅供参考
第1个回答  2014-10-19
C1=IF(LEN(B1)>18,"删除",B1)),再从C列选择有“删除”字样的行删除
第2个回答  2014-10-19
c1=leftb(b1,18)追问

首先谢谢,我操作了下子,超过18个字符的词没有完全删除,只是前面18个字符留下了,不是完全删除。

追答

哈哈,这样操作,我都是把需要的再粘贴回去啊

第3个回答  2014-10-19
用宏试一下
相似回答